Как участвовать в проектах на GitHub: документация, инструкции, советы

GitHub – это платформа, которая позволяет разработчикам со всего мира сотрудничать над проектами открытого и закрытого типа. Участие в проектах на GitHub предоставляет уникальную возможность работать с опытными разработчиками, делиться своими знаниями и улучшать свои навыки.
Однако, чтобы успешно сотрудничать в проекте, нужно разобраться в документации и инструкциях. Документация обычно включает в себя описание функций, методов, классов и примеров кода. Инструкции помогают участникам проекта понять, как работать с кодом, как запускать тесты и применять фреймворки. Без понимания документации и инструкций участие в проекте может оказаться непродуктивным и привести к ошибкам и конфликтам с другими разработчиками.
Чтение документации – ключевой навык для разработчиков на GitHub. Чтобы лучше понять как работает проект, читайте документацию, а не бесплодно переписывайте код.
Чтение документации позволяет разработчикам лучше понять основы проекта, его особенности и архитектуру. Оно также помогает избежать ошибок и ускоряет процесс разработки. Также важно учитывать, что документация может быть устаревшей, поэтому необходимо следить за обновлениями и участвовать в обсуждении проекта с остальными участниками.
Участие в проектах на GitHub
Вот несколько шагов, которые помогут вам начать участвовать в проектах на GitHub:
Шаг 1 | Зарегистрируйтесь на GitHub, если у вас еще нет аккаунта. Это бесплатно и займет всего несколько минут. |
Шаг 2 | Изучите основы Git, системы контроля версий, используемой на платформе GitHub. |
Шаг 3 | Выберите интересующий вас проект на GitHub. Просмотрите исходный код, прочитайте документацию и понимайте цели проекта. |
Шаг 4 | Убедитесь, что вы понимаете процесс внесения изменений в проект. Прочитайте "README" файл проекта и ознакомьтесь с рекомендациями или инструкциями для вклада в проект. Если таких нет, свяжитесь с создателем проекта или участниками для получения дополнительной информации. |
Шаг 5 | Создайте копию проекта на своем аккаунте GitHub (форк) для внесения изменений. Можно использовать кнопку "Fork" на странице проекта. |
Шаг 6 | Внесите необходимые изменения в своей копии проекта. Это могут быть исправления ошибок, добавление новых функций или улучшение существующего кода. |
Шаг 7 | Отправьте запрос на включение ваших изменений (pull request) в основной репозиторий проекта. Опишите, что было сделано и почему вы считаете, что ваши изменения должны быть приняты. |
Участие в проектах на GitHub - это отличный способ не только практиковаться в программировании, но и научиться работать в команде, развивать навыки и делиться своим опытом с другими разработчиками. Постепенно вы сможете стать активным участником сообщества и получить признание за свои вклады в проекты на GitHub.
Регистрация на GitHub
Для регистрации на GitHub выполните следующие шаги:
Шаг 1: | Откройте веб-браузер и перейдите на главную страницу GitHub по адресу https://github.com. |
Шаг 2: | На главной странице нажмите кнопку "Sign up" (Зарегистрироваться). |
Шаг 3: | Заполните форму регистрации, вводя свое имя пользователя, адрес электронной почты и пароль. Убедитесь, что вы выбрали уникальное имя пользователя, которое будет использоваться в URL вашего профиля на GitHub. |
Шаг 4: | Подтвердите свою регистрацию, перейдя по ссылке, которую вы получите на указанный вами адрес электронной почты. |
Шаг 5: | После подтверждения регистрации вы можете начать использовать свой аккаунт на GitHub для создания и участия в проектах, а также для внесения изменений в существующие проекты. |
Теперь у вас есть аккаунт на GitHub. Вы можете настраивать свой профиль, создавать репозитории и участвовать в разработке проектов с помощью этой платформы.
Создание аккаунта
Для начала работы с проектами на GitHub вам нужно создать аккаунт на этой платформе. Вам потребуется:
- Открыть официальный сайт GitHub по адресу https://github.com/.
- Нажать на кнопку "Sign up" (зарегистрироваться) в правом верхнем углу.
- Ввести вашу электронную почту, пароль и имя пользователя. Убедитесь, что пароль надежный, чтобы обеспечить безопасность вашего аккаунта.
- Нажать на кнопку "Create account" (создать аккаунт).
- Выбрать план, который соответствует вашим потребностям. GitHub предлагает бесплатный план для открытых проектов и платные планы с дополнительными возможностями для коммерческих проектов.
- Пройти процесс подтверждения электронной почты. Для этого перейдите в ваш почтовый ящик и кликните на ссылку, отправленную от GitHub.
Поздравляю, вы успешно создали аккаунт на GitHub! Теперь вы можете приступить к участию в проектах и вносить свой вклад в развитие открытого программного обеспечения.
Подтверждение электронной почты
Для подтверждения электронной почты обычно отправляется письмо с уникальной ссылкой на указанный при регистрации адрес электронной почты. Для завершения процесса подтверждения пользователю необходимо открыть письмо и кликнуть на ссылку. После этого электронная почта будет считаться подтвержденной, и пользователю будет предоставлен доступ к определенным функциям или возможностям на сайте.
Преимущества подтверждения электронной почты: |
---|
Предотвращение мошенничества и создания фейковых аккаунтов; |
Установление доверия между пользователем и сервисом; |
Снижение риска спама и нежелательных сообщений; |
Обеспечение безопасности пользователей и их данных. |
Важно помнить, что подтверждение электронной почты является обязательным требованием для многих проектов на GitHub. Пользователю, который не подтвердил свою электронную почту, может быть ограничен доступ к некоторым ресурсам или функциональности.
Если вы владелец проекта на GitHub и хотите требовать подтверждение электронной почты от участников, вы можете использовать различные инструменты и библиотеки для отправки писем с подтверждением, такие как SendGrid, Nodemailer и другие.
Кроме того, вы можете добавить инструкции по подтверждению электронной почты в документацию вашего проекта, чтобы участники могли легко понять, как завершить процесс подтверждения и получить полный доступ к функциональности проекта на GitHub.
Создание и редактирование документации
При создании документации следует придерживаться нескольких основных принципов:
- Будьте ясными и однозначными: Используйте простые и понятные термины, а также описывайте шаги и процессы четко и последовательно. Это поможет пользователям легко находить нужную информацию и избежать путаницы.
- Структурируйте документацию: Разбейте документацию на разделы и подразделы, чтобы пользователи могли быстро найти нужную информацию. Используйте заголовки и списки для лучшей наглядности.
- Используйте примеры кода: Приводите примеры использования функций, классов, методов и других элементов проекта. Это поможет пользователям лучше понять, как правильно использовать функциональность и избежать ошибок.
GitHub предоставляет возможность редактировать документацию прямо на платформе. Для этого необходимо перейти на страницу репозитория, выбрать нужный файл с документацией и нажать кнопку "Edit". После внесения изменений следует создать "Pull Request", чтобы администраторы проекта могли просмотреть и внести изменения в основную ветку.
Если вы только начинаете участвовать в проекте, может быть полезной небольшая редакция существующей документации или добавление новой информации на основе вашего опыта работы с проектом.
Помните, что качественная документация является неотъемлемой частью проекта. Она помогает пользователям разобраться в функциональности проекта и следовать установленным правилам и процессам.
Использование Markdown для форматирования
С помощью Markdown вы можете изменять стиль текста, создавать списки, добавлять ссылки и многое другое. Ниже приведены некоторые примеры основных функций Markdown:
Жирный текст: Для выделения текста жирным шрифтом используйте символы двойного подчеркивания или звездочки на обоих концах слова или фразы.
Курсивный текст: Для выделения текста курсивом используйте символы одинарного подчеркивания или звездочки на обоих концах слова или фразы.
Списки: Для создания неупорядоченных списков используйте символы дефиса или звездочки перед каждым элементом списка. Для создания упорядоченных списков используйте цифры, следующие за символом точки.
Ссылки: Для добавления ссылок используйте квадратные скобки для отображения текста ссылки и круглые скобки для указания URL-адреса.
Это только некоторые из возможностей, которые предоставляет Markdown. Вы можете изучить полный список функций и правила разметки Markdown на официальном сайте с документацией GitHub.
Использование Markdown позволяет делать вашу документацию более читаемой и понятной. Он также облегчает сотрудничество на проекте, поскольку члены команды могут легко вносить изменения и визуально понимать, как будет выглядеть их текст после разметки Markdown.
Добавление изображений и ссылок
В проектах на GitHub очень важно уметь добавлять изображения и ссылки для более наглядной и информативной документации. В этом разделе мы рассмотрим, как это делается.
Добавление изображений:
1. Сначала загрузите изображение на GitHub. Для этого перейдите в раздел вашего репозитория и выберите "Upload files". Затем выберите нужное изображение и нажмите "Commit changes".
2. После загрузки изображения, вам потребуется получить ссылку на него. Для этого откройте загруженное изображение в репозитории и скопируйте ссылку из адресной строки браузера.
3. Чтобы добавить изображение в документацию, используйте следующий синтаксис:

Примечание: не забудьте заменить "Описание изображения" на текст, который будет отображаться в случае, если изображение не будет загружено или отображено.
Добавление ссылок:
1. Чтобы добавить ссылку, используйте следующий синтаксис:
[Текст ссылки](ссылка)
Примечание: не забудьте заменить "Текст ссылки" на текст, который будет отображаться в виде ссылки.
Теперь вы знаете, как добавлять изображения и ссылки в проекты на GitHub. Эти возможности помогут вам создавать более информативную документацию и делиться нужной информацией с другими пользователями.
Создание ссылок на разделы
В документации на GitHub очень важно уметь создавать ссылки на разделы внутри статьи. Это упрощает навигацию для пользователей и позволяет быстро переходить к нужной информации. Как создать ссылку на раздел и какие опции можно использовать?
Ссылку на раздел можно создать, добавив идентификатор раздела в HTML-тег, например:
Пример |
---|
|
После этого вы можете создать ссылку на данный раздел, используя идентификатор внутри ссылки:
Пример |
---|
|
Таким образом, при нажатии на ссылку "Перейти к разделу" будет осуществлен переход к разделу с идентификатором "my-section".
Кроме того, вы также можете добавить опцию "smooth-scroll" к ссылке, чтобы плавно прокручиваться к разделу:
Пример |
---|
|
Теперь при нажатии на ссылку страница будет плавно прокручиваться к разделу, улучшая общий пользовательский опыт.
Не забывайте добавлять ссылки на разделы в свою документацию на GitHub - это значительно облегчит навигацию и сделает ее более удобной для пользователей.
Публикация инструкций и советов
1. Создайте отдельный репозиторий
Для публикации инструкций и советов лучше всего создать отдельный репозиторий на GitHub. Это поможет обеспечить удобное разделение контента и сделает вашу документацию более доступной и организованной.
2. Используйте Markdown для структурирования
Для создания инструкций и советов на GitHub рекомендуется использовать язык разметки Markdown. Он позволяет просто и легко описывать структуру документов, добавлять ссылки, форматирование текста, изображения и многое другое. Markdown также поддерживается GitHub и преобразуется в красивый и понятный вид.
3. Пишите понятно и структурированно
Важно писать инструкции и советы понятно и структурированно. Используйте пунктованные и нумерованные списки (
- и
- ) для выделения шагов и подпунктов. Избегайте лишних деталей, но будьте точны и четки в описании необходимых действий.
4. Добавьте примеры кода и снимки экрана
Для улучшения понимания инструкций и советов рекомендуется добавлять примеры кода и снимки экрана. Кодовые блоки можно создавать с использованием Markdown, а для вставки снимков экрана можно использовать ссылки или специальный синтаксис.
5. Внедрите контроль версий
Использование GitHub позволяет внедрить контроль версий для вашей документации. Это означает, что вы можете отслеживать изменения и вносить корректировки в свои инструкции и советы. В случае возникновения ошибок или обновления информации, вы всегда сможете внести соответствующие изменения и обновить контент.
Общайтесь с другими участниками проектов, принимайте обратную связь и совершенствуйте свои инструкции и советы. GitHub предоставляет возможности для творческой работы над проектами и делится знаниями с сообществом.
Вопрос-ответ:
Как начать участвовать в проектах на GitHub?
Для начала, вам нужно создать аккаунт на GitHub. Затем вы можете искать проекты, к которым хотите присоединиться, и делать форк их репозиториев. После этого вы можете создавать свои ветки, вносить изменения и отправлять запросы на слияние (pull request).
Как найти проекты, в которых я бы хотел участвовать на GitHub?
Вы можете использовать функцию поиска на GitHub, чтобы найти проекты по ключевым словам или тегам. Также вы можете просмотреть раздел "Explore" (Исследовать), где популярные проекты разделены по категориям.
Какие навыки и знания мне понадобятся для участия в проектах на GitHub?
В зависимости от конкретного проекта, вам могут потребоваться разные навыки. Однако важно иметь понимание основ работы с Git и GitHub, так как это является базовым инструментом для совместной работы над проектами. Также полезно обладать знаниями языка программирования, в котором написан проект, и понимать его архитектуру и принципы работы.
Какую роль играет документация в проектах на GitHub?
Документация играет важную роль в проектах на GitHub. Она помогает новым разработчикам быстро разобраться в проекте, понять его функционал и правила внесения изменений. Хорошая документация также позволяет упростить процесс совместной работы над проектом и облегчить коммуникацию между разработчиками.
Какие советы можно дать тем, кто хочет участвовать в проектах на GitHub?
Первый совет - активно искать проекты, которые вам интересны, и присоединяться к ним. Второй совет - читать и изучать документацию проекта, чтобы лучше понимать его и стать полезным членом команды. Третий совет - общаться с другими разработчиками, задавать вопросы и просить помощи, если вам что-то непонятно. И самое главное - не останавливаться на достигнутом и всегда стремиться улучшать свои навыки и знания.
Какие проекты можно найти на GitHub?
На GitHub можно найти различные проекты: от открытого программного обеспечения и библиотек до веб-приложений, игр и руководств. В основном разработчики выкладывают на GitHub свой код для совместной работы с другими разработчиками или для обратной связи со своими пользователями.
Как найти проекты, которые мне интересны на GitHub?
На GitHub можно воспользоваться поиском, чтобы найти проекты по ключевым словам. Также можно просматривать различные тематические коллекции проектов. Откройте раздел "Explore" на GitHub и воспользуйтесь возможностями фильтрации для поиска интересующих вас проектов.
Видео:
#19 Уроки Git+GitHub - Как сделать Fork и Pull Request и что это такое
#19 Уроки Git+GitHub - Как сделать Fork и Pull Request и что это такое by ITDoctor 10,395 views 1 year ago 21 minutes
КАК ЗАГРУЗИТЬ СВОЙ ПРОЕКТ И СОЗДАТЬ ПОРТФОЛИО НА GitHub 2023
КАК ЗАГРУЗИТЬ СВОЙ ПРОЕКТ И СОЗДАТЬ ПОРТФОЛИО НА GitHub 2023 by Канал Гранта 92,234 views 3 years ago 4 minutes, 7 seconds